Digital twin governance, leveraging advanced technologies, plays a pivotal role in the systematic and sustainable development of smart cities by enhancing resource management and optimizing urban planning. Accordingly, this study aims to examine urban digital twin governance in the systematic development of Tehran’s smart city. The research follows a descriptive–analytical method, integrating a meta-analysis, systematic review, and path analysis approach. In the systematic review phase, 305 selected articles were extracted from an initial pool of 6,226 publications (2010–2025) using the Scopus database and refined through the PRISMA protocol, followed by bibliometric analysis via VOSviewer. The research variables were identified based on systematic review outputs, and data were analyzed using Structural Equation Modeling (PLS3). The statistical population included experts and managers involved in smart city and urban digital twin governance, with a purposive sample of 96 participants. The systematic review results revealed that data management, data security, and urban modeling have the greatest influence on the success of digital twin governance, while challenges such as institutional misalignment, lack of data-driven infrastructure, and absence of transparent data regulations persist. The structural modeling findings indicated that data management and modeling are crucial for enhancing decision-making and urban sustainability. Urban digital twin governance provides the necessary institutional framework for coordinating actions, although issues of data security and integration remain significant. Therefore, transitioning toward an efficient digital twin ecosystem requires institutional integration, citizen participation, and the use of artificial intelligence (AI), Internet of Things (IoT), and cloud computing technologies—factors that could collectively strengthen Tehran’s urban sustainability in the future.
